Abstract

Values of density (ρ), speed of sound (c) and refractive index (nD) for N,N-dimethylformamide (DMF) + N-propylpropan-1-amine (DPA) or + butan-1-amine (BA) mixtures at (293.15−303.15) K, and for DMF + N-butylbutan-1-amine (DBA) or hexan-1-amine (HxA) mixtures at 298.15 K are reported. Density and speed of sound measurements were conducted using a vibrating-tube densimeter and sound analyser, Anton Paar model DSA5000; refractive index values, nD values were obtained by means of a RFM970 refractometer from Bellingham+Stanley. The experimental ρ, c and nD values have been used to determine excess molar volumes, VmE, excess adiabatic compressibilities, κSE, excess speeds of sound, cE, excess thermal expansion coefficients, αpE, and excess refractive indices, nDE. This set of data shows the existence of interactions between unlike molecules and of structural effects in the mixtures under study.
